**Checklist item 7 — Unseal the Conveyor migration vault.**

As part of moving the legacy cron jobs onto the Conveyor workflow engine, each job's credentials were re-sealed into a ceremony vault. New team members: during the key ceremony, two holders must be present, and the session is recorded in the migration log. Once quorum is confirmed, the facilitator opens the vault terminal and you will be prompted for the recovery passphrase below.

strongbox words: rusael-wenmir-quenir-ralvan-novix-holath-belax

Build agents in the Korvex pool occasionally drift several seconds apart, which breaks artifact signing on Lintbridge CI. Symptom: "timestamp outside tolerance" errors. Fix: restart the chrony sidecar, then re-run the job. Do not adjust agent clocks manually. If the signing vault locks after repeated skew failures, unlock it via the recovery flow. Use the passphrase shown below.

unlock words, tawef-hahag: frawyn-fraax-drudor

## Fleet Fuel-Usage Report: Generation Job

The nightly Tankline job aggregates odometer and fuel-card data from the Routewell fleet into a per-vehicle usage report. Reviewers should verify that the dedupe step keys on transaction sequence, not timestamp, since depot clocks drift. Negative fuel deltas are flagged, not dropped. Output lands in the reporting bucket at 04:30. Schema definitions and edge-case handling are documented here.

runbook for yadup-fahif: https://jira.qorvelcorp.internal/spaces/spaces/spaces/b46212397071

## 2.8.1 — Key rotation

Rotated the signing key used by the Fennwick dedup pipeline after the customer-record merge job was moved to new build hosts. Duplicate-detection logic unchanged; only artifact signing affected. Old key revoked, audit trail in the rotation log. The replacement signing key follows below for review.

rollout seal: bky9_pYF898A34

## Compressing telemetry payloads — Harborlight ingest

Enable zstd compression on the collector before shipping. Set `telemetry.compress=zstd` and `telemetry.level=6`. Do not exceed level 9; CPU cost on the Velle ingest nodes spikes. Verify with `harborctl payload-stats` — compressed ratio should read below 0.35. If ratio exceeds 0.5, check for pre-compressed blobs being double-wrapped. Roll out to one shard, watch ingest latency for ten minutes, then proceed. Record the build you validated against; it goes on the line below.

session token of kahag-bawip = htk6_729d08